Why the verification of death in Clovis is important
It is recommended to research average life spans in the U.S. and local funeral homes and criminal investigation records in Clovis before trying to obtain the documentation of death.
The death documentation in Clovis will list facts about the deceased's full name, date and place of birth, cause of death, medical doctor's or coroner's signature.
Ask for a minimum of six copies of the copy of the death certificate. You'll need to keep one in a safe area for upcoming reference and will need duplicates for legitimate official business.

How to find a copy of documentations of death in Clovis
The state has an Office of Vital Records which is the State Registrar.
The Office of Vital Records retains the lasting public documentation of each death that came to pass in the state.
A certified informational Clovis coroner's report copy will be adequate for some situations, but it cannot be employed to show identity.
